Are Calamine and Scalpicin Safe to Use on Cats?

Our cat has dermatitis. The vet prescribed Prednisone, and we're not sure if it helped. I would like to try Calamine or Scalpicin for his itching. It may be that he now is in the habit of scratching when perhaps he doesn't actually have an itch. Would those medications hurt him if he licks them off?
